Brief Life History of Margaret

Margaret Paine was born in 1684, in Malden, Middlesex, Massachusetts Bay Colony, British Colonial America. She married Stephen Larrabee III on 10 January 1704, in Boston, Suffolk, Massachusetts Bay Colony, British Colonial America. They were the parents of at least 4 sons and 4 daughters. She died on 18 May 1754, in Yarmouth, Cumberland, Massachusetts Bay Colony, British Colonial America, at the age of 70, and was buried in Pioneer Cemetery, Yarmouth, Cumberland, Maine, United States.

Name Meaning

English: variant of Payne .

History: The author of the republican treatise The Rights of Man, Thomas Paine (1737–1809), left England for North America in the mid 1770s, where he became involved in the movement that led to independence. His pamphlet of 1776, Common Sense, influenced the Declaration of Independence and furnished some of the arguments justifying it.
